G. Lippold is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Atomic and Molecular Physics, and Optics. According to data from OpenAlex, G. Lippold has authored 43 papers receiving a total of 691 indexed citations (citations by other indexed papers that have themselves been cited), including 35 papers in Electrical and Electronic Engineering, 28 papers in Materials Chemistry and 16 papers in Atomic and Molecular Physics, and Optics. Recurrent topics in G. Lippold’s work include Chalcogenide Semiconductor Thin Films (25 papers), Quantum Dots Synthesis And Properties (17 papers) and Semiconductor materials and interfaces (11 papers). G. Lippold is often cited by papers focused on Chalcogenide Semiconductor Thin Films (25 papers), Quantum Dots Synthesis And Properties (17 papers) and Semiconductor materials and interfaces (11 papers). G. Lippold collaborates with scholars based in Germany, United Kingdom and Poland. G. Lippold's co-authors include K. Otte, F. Bigl, H. Neumann, R. D. Tomlinson and A. Schindler and has published in prestigious journals such as Applied Physics Letters, Journal of Applied Physics and Journal of Physics Condensed Matter.
